An update note declaring a massive jump to phase 31 might make you double-take, but this release is actually a hilarious April Fools joke. Creator tiagoreini2 dropped this V3.0 version to mess with players expecting a massive leap in the timeline, delivering a chaotic mix instead of a standard sequel. New players loading this up will immediately notice the goofy vibe and the fact that it plays with your expectations from the very first click. It is a funny, self-aware joke mod that does not take itself seriously, making it a perfect quick stop for anyone who loves community memes.

In the wider Sprunki universe, fan-made mods and phase variants are incredibly popular, with players constantly creating their own custom takes. This particular release fits into the community as a lighthearted parody of those high-number fan phases like Sprunki Phase 30 or other fanmade creations. Usually, these mods introduce serious horror elements or deep lore, but this one flips the script for a quick laugh. Fans of the series love tracking these weird community experiments because they show how creative and funny the fanbase can be.
The community reaction has been a mix of laughter and slight confusion, especially since some players really wanted to remix the assets. Commenters like Clurk sprunki have begged to enable the remix setting, but the creator clarified that Roro did not authorize any remixes of his unremixable mods. This means you cannot save or remix this specific setup to your computer, as the creator is keeping his friend's work safe from leaks.
